Effective once the patch goes in Wildshape for druids is getting a revamp.

-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
Level 5 --> Level 12 --> Level 25

Pig, pink -> Boar -> Dire Boar = (Physical DPS)

Brown Bear -> Grizzly -> Dire Bear (New dire skin!) = (Tank)

Dog -> Wolf -> Dire Wolf = (Generalist)

Skunk -> Badger -> Dire Badger = (High AB)

Lynx -> Cougar -> Dire Cougar = (Sneak/DPS)

-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------

All of the forms have been redesigned from the ground up to fit their roles better. Unique abilities and tools have been granted to each of them. These forms are going to require some testing and tweaking as we go along so please report any bugs/issues you may find.

These were the original stats for wildshape it was all nwn default.

http://nwn.wikia.com/wiki/Wild_shape

None of these forms had anything beyond base no enchantment claws. No feats or abilities.

The first two lines of forms got adjustments, all improvements, and enchantment claws at 12 ranging from +2 to +3 depending. All forms have some regen.

The epic line that was added are brand new. They all have +4/+5 claws depending. All of the forms got improved regen as well, the bear has more than the others. The wolf and bear both have built in DR, the bear more so. All their feats/abilities are below.

Dire Cougar = Weapon Finesse, Sneak Attack (10d6), HIPS, Evasion, Uncanny Dodge 1
Dire Boar = Epic Weapon Spec (C.W)
Dire Badger = Ferocity, Epic Weapon Focus, Weapon Focus, W. Finesse, Evasion, Uncanny Dodge 1
Dire Wolf = Howl, Blind Fight, Weapon Focus
Dire Bear = Defensive awareness II, Toughness, Maxed Con (+12 to hide)
